STERLING MAN ARRESTED ON INTERNET LURING OF A CHILD AFTER UNDERCOVER INVESTIGATION

***Logan County Sheriff's Office Press Release***



On December 14th, 2011, Jose D. Valles, DOB 12/10/93, was arrested on charges of ‘Internet Luring of a Child’ and ‘Attempted Sexual Assault on a Child’, after he was apprehended by the Logan County Sheriff’s Office and Investigators of the 13th Judicial District Attorney’s Office. Valles had been involved with investigators in online chatting and attempted to meet a 10 year old female for sexual relations.

Undercover investigators contacted Valles at an apartment in Sterling, where the arrest was made. Valles is being held at the Logan County Detention Center with No Bond, pending advisement.

The Logan County Sheriff’s Office and 13th Judicial District Attorney’s Office are both members of Colorado’s Internet Crimes Against Children (I.C.A.C.) Task Force. The Colorado ICAC task Force is a group of Law Enforcement agencies around the state of Colorado, who are trained and dedicated to protecting children online and investigating crimes committed against children which are facilitated by the internet and computer usage.
